"Liverpool boss Jurgen Klopp and Man City head coach Pep Guardiola now Premier League's longest-serving managers following ...Mike Tomlin. Tomlin is the head coach for the Pittsburgh Steelers since the 2007 season, a total of seventeen years. Tomlin's record as the team's head coach was 173-100-2, making him the most successful head coach in Pittsburgh Steelers history. Brent Key, a Georgia Tech alumnus and football letterwinner, was officially named the 21 st head coach in Tech football history on Nov. 29, 2022.. Key takes the reins of the program after leading the Yellow Jackets to a 4-4 record over the final eight games of the 2022 season as interim head coach. Mike Ditka was the head coach of the Bears from 1982 to 1992 and was elected into the Pro Football Hall of Fame in 1988.. This is a complete list of Chicago Bears head coaches.There have been 17 head coaches for the Chicago Bears, including coaches for the Decatur Staleys (1919–1920) and Chicago Staleys (1921).The Bears franchise was …Of the 22 Giants coaches, three have been elected into the Pro Football Hall of Fame: Benny Friedman, Steve Owen and Bill Parcells. [5] Several former players have been head coach for the Giants, including Doc Alexander, Earl Potteiger, Benny Friedman, Steve Owen, Jim Lee Howell, and Alex Webster. Trusted by business builders worldwide, the HubS...The Jacksonville Jaguars hired two-time Super Bowl champion and former NFL QB Doug Pederson as head coach on Feb. 3, 2022. In Pederson's first year as head coach of the Jaguars, he led the team to its first AFC South title and first playoff appearance since 2017. Keeping kids playing and keeping kids healthy is important in any sport, not just football. The updated Health and Safety elements of the certification build off of the Heads Up Football® health and safety programs and ensure coaches receive targeted instruction on concussion awareness, injury prevention, hydration and procedures for cardiac events.
